Corel opts out of gloomy outlook

Reporting fourth quarter revenues that were down 4% year over year, Corel closed out fiscal 2008 with full year revenues up 7% over 2007, with $268.2 million.

Corel's interim CEO Kris Hagerman said, "Despite facing a tough economic climate as we closed out the fourth quarter, revenues for the full year were up across all geographies and business units...Looking ahead to 2009, we have an exciting slate of new product introductions that we believe will further enhance our market position, even in a challenging economy."

Hagerman's belief was not reflected by the company as a whole, however, as Corel opted to not provide guidance for the first quarter of 2009, nor for the full fiscal year.
